JOB SUMMARY
This role offers a dynamic opportunity to drive impactful analysis on both existing and innovative pricing products, helping the Company achieve its financial objectives and deliver exceptional value to customers. As a Pricing & Rates Analyst, you will be instrumental in modeling and evaluating customer rates, supporting regulatory initiatives, and shaping new pricing strategies. You’ll have the chance to monitor and visualize rate performance, collaborate on the design and rollout of new pricing products, and play a key part in preparing timely, accurate regulatory filings. Your analytical insights will support both internal teams and external stakeholders, making your expertise essential to the Company’s ongoing success.
JOB REQUIREMENTS
- 4-year degree in technical/analytical field is preferred
- Advanced degree and/or certifications a plus but not required
- Expertise with excel and proficiency in at least one programming language
- Experience working with large datasets and generating data visualizations
- Utility industry experience preferred but not required
- Strong attention to detail, organizational, analytical and critical thinking skills
- Ability to use data analysis and visualization to ascertain key takeaways, emerging risks and opportunities
- Ability to communicate data and findings clearly and succinctly to diverse audiences
- Capacity to understand, interpret, and apply cost-based pricing principles and rate design concepts.
- Effectiveness collaborating across domains to solve multi-dimensional problems
- Demonstrate behaviors consistent with Our Values: Safety First, Intentional Inclusion, Act with Integrity, and Superior Performance.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
Review and monitor existing rates to ensure that the present applicability, structure and format of rates are effective
Produce comparisons to forecast, historical periods, and utility peers
Perform analysis of customer behavior, usage trends, and bill impacts
Respond to internal and external data requests
Support rate design in associated regulatory filings including developing Minimum Filing Requirements (MFR’s)
Assist the Company’s efforts toward the development and implementation of new pricing products to ensure successful outcomes and positive customer experiences
Create innovative analyses, processes, and reporting that improves efficiency
